Transaction 222a9a7604df2c61c7542712a69c42fda941770612df44e3a27605538384dcf9
1 Input
1 Output
-
222a9a7604df2c61c7542712a69c42fda941770612df44e3a27605538384dcf9:0
- value
- 66500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e620ae70ff624187a9e005a0c909b59ee2848d6 OP_EQUAL
- address
- 3EfsKuH1hAYS4YhbNQ2i1qU6aeDVV98LW2